About Rienzi Díaz‐Navarro

Rienzi Díaz‐Navarro is a scholar working on Cardiology and Cardiovascular Medicine, Internal Medicine and Nephrology, having authored 39 papers that have together received 157 indexed citations. Recurring topics across this work include Cardiac Imaging and Diagnostics (8 papers), Cardiac Structural Anomalies and Repair (8 papers) and Cardiovascular Function and Risk Factors (7 papers). The work is most often cited by research in Cardiology and Cardiovascular Medicine (97 citations), Radiology, Nuclear Medicine and Imaging (51 citations) and Emergency Medicine (8 citations). Rienzi Díaz‐Navarro has collaborated with scholars based in Chile, United States and Netherlands. Frequent co-authors include Petros Nihoyannopoulos, Peter L. M. Kerkhof, George Athanassopoulos, Celia M. Oakley, Jorge Alberto Cortés, Alvaro N. Gurovich, Gabriel Rada, Neal Handly, John G.F. Cleland and Eva Madrid. Their work appears in journals such as Cochrane Database of Systematic Reviews, The American Journal of Cardiology and Acta Dermato Venereologica.
